Clint Kunz Data Platform Technology Specialist

Slides:



Advertisements
Similar presentations
Kevin Cox, SQLCAT The SQL Server Customer Advisory Team (SQL CAT) represents the customer-facing resources from the SQL Server.
Advertisements

Vineet Rao Lead Program Manager Microsoft Corporation SESSION CODE: DAT207.
2012 © Trivadis BASEL BERN LAUSANNE ZÜRICH DÜSSELDORF FRANKFURT A.M. FREIBURG I.BR. HAMBURG MÜNCHEN STUTTGART WIEN TechTalk Beste Skalierbarkeit dank massiv.
Big Data Working with Terabytes in SQL Server Andrew Novick
What’s in Windows Server 2012 for SQL Server N.Raja / James Crawshaw Technology Specialists - Microsoft DBI332.
High Performance Analytical Appliance MPP Database Server Platform for high performance Prebuilt appliance with HW & SW included and optimally configured.
1EMC CONFIDENTIAL—INTERNAL USE ONLY Overview of SQL Server 2012 High Availability and Disaster Recovery (HADR) Wei Fan Technical Partner Management – Microsoft.
Changing the Game: Moving from Reactive to Proactive High Availability Luigi Mercone Senior Director, Product Strategy.
Gopal Ashok Program Manager Microsoft Corporation DAT306.
Oracle Data Guard Ensuring Disaster Recovery for Enterprise Data
Mainframe Replication and Disaster Recovery Services.
SQL Server on VMware Jonathan Kehayias (MCTS, MCITP) SQL Database Administrator Tampa, FL.
Scott Hulke Microsoft Technology Center - Dallas.
Objectives Provide insight into how SQL Server is used in Mission Critical Environments Provide real-world customer engagements and design to meet.
© 2011 Citrusleaf. All rights reserved.1 A Real-Time NoSQL DB That Preserves ACID Citrusleaf Srini V. Srinivasan Brian Bulkowski VLDB, 09/01/11.
Keith Burns Microsoft UK Mission Critical Database.
Microsoft SQL Server x 46% 900+ For Hosting Service Providers
1© Copyright 2011 EMC Corporation. All rights reserved. EMC RECOVERPOINT/ CLUSTER ENABLER FOR MICROSOFT FAILOVER CLUSTER.
Nicholas Dritsas. Represents the customer-facing resources from the Server Product Groups. Azure CAT is comprised of product and solution experts that.
DBI 309 The SQL Server Customer Advisory Team (SQL CAT) represents the customer-facing resources from the SQL Server Product Group. SQL CAT is comprised.
Presented by Jacob Wilson SharePoint Practice Lead Bross Group 1.
Fast Track, Microsoft SQL Server 2008 Parallel Data Warehouse and Traditional Data Warehouse Design BI Best Practices and Tuning for Scaling SQL Server.
Russ Houberg Senior Technical Architect, MCM KnowledgeLake, Inc.
Page 1 Mirror File System A patented breakthrough technology for Business Continuity and Disaster Prevention Twin Peaks Software Inc.
SAP on windows server 2012 hyper-v documentation
SANPoint Foundation Suite HA Robert Soderbery Sr. Director, Product Management VERITAS Software Corporation.
SQL Server Warehousing (Fast Track 4.0 & PDW)
Business Continuity and Disaster Recovery Chapter 8 Part 2 Pages 914 to 945.
1 Progress Software’s OpenEdge Platform Which database is right for your environment? Simon Epps.
Get More out of SQL Server 2012 in the Microsoft Private Cloud environment Guy BowermanMadhan Arumugam DBI208.
© Novell, Inc. All rights reserved. 1 PlateSpin Protect Virtualize your Disaster Recovery.
Gopal Ashok Program Manager Microsoft Corp. What is this talk about? Deployments and Best Practices Ensuring IT services and operational continuity.
Hosted by Case Study - Storage Consolidation Steve Curry Yahoo Inc.
1 EMC CONFIDENTIAL—INTERNAL USE ONLY EMC’s End-to-End Capabilities for Microsoft EMC helps you successfully plan, design, deploy and manage your Microsoft.
NOAA WEBShop A low-cost standby system for an OAR-wide budgeting application Eugene F. Burger (NOAA/PMEL/JISAO) NOAA WebShop July Philadelphia.
Data Warehousing at Acxiom Paul Montrose Data Warehousing at Acxiom Paul Montrose.
SQLCAT: SQL Server 2012 AlwaysOn Lessons Learned from Early Customer Deployments Sanjay Mishra Program Manager Microsoft Corporation DBI360.
Business Continuity Planning with SQL Server HADR options
Designing and Deploying a Scalable EPM Solution Ken Toole Platform Test Manager MS Project Microsoft.
Kevin Cox – SQL CAT Microsoft Corporation What are the largest SQL projects in the world? SESSION CODE: DAT305 Srik Raghavan –
7. Replication & HA Objectives –Understand Replication and HA Contents –Standby server –Failover clustering –Virtual server –Cluster –Replication Practicals.
Matt Hollingsworth Principal Program Manager Microsoft Corporation DAT303.
Srik Raghavan Principal Lead Program Manager Kevin Cox Principal Program Manager SESSION CODE: DAT206.
IT Pro Day Windows Server 2012 Hyper-V – The next chapter Michel Luescher, Senior Consultant Microsoft Thomas Roettinger, Program Manager Microsoft.
High Availability in DB2 Nishant Sinha
1© Copyright 2012 EMC Corporation. All rights reserved. EMC VNX5700, EMC FAST Cache, SQL Server AlwaysOn Availability Groups Strategic Solutions Engineering.
Infrastructure for Data Warehouses. Basics Of Data Access Data Store Machine Memory Buffer Memory Cache Data Store Buffer Bus Structure.
CERN - IT Department CH-1211 Genève 23 Switzerland t High Availability Databases based on Oracle 10g RAC on Linux WLCG Tier2 Tutorials, CERN,
Enhancing Scalability and Availability of the Microsoft Application Platform Damir Bersinic Ruth Morton IT Pro Advisor Microsoft Canada
SMP MPP with PDW ** Workload requirements usually drive the architecture decision.
Log Shipping, Mirroring, Replication and Clustering Which should I use? That depends on a few questions we must ask the user. We will go over these questions.
SQL Server High Availability Introduction to SQL Server high availability solutions.
IT Pro Day Windows Server 2012 Hyper-V – The next chapter Michel Luescher, Senior Consultant Microsoft Thomas Roettinger, Program Manager Microsoft.
DESIGNING HIGH PERFORMANCE ETL FOR DATA WAREHOUSE. Best Practices and approaches. Alexei Khalyako (SQLCAT) & Marcel Franke (pmOne)
Cofax Scalability Document Version Scaling Cofax in General The scalability of Cofax is directly related to the system software, hardware and network.
Peter Idoine Managing Director Oracle New Zealand Limited.
Sql Server Architecture for World Domination Tristan Wilson.
AlwaysOn In SQL Server 2012 Fadi Abdulwahab – SharePoint Administrator - 4/2013
Azure.
Business Continuity for Virtual SQL Servers
A Technical Overview of Microsoft® SQL Server™ 2005 High Availability Beta 2 Matthew Stephen IT Pro Evangelist (SQL Server)
Couchbase Server is a NoSQL Database with a SQL-Based Query Language
Azure.
What I Learned Making a Global Web App
Building continuously available systems with Hyper-V
High Availability/Disaster Recovery Solution
PerformanceBridge Application Suite and Practice 2.0 IT Specifications
Redefinition of Business Continuity Strategies using Cloud Native Enterprise Architectures Frank Stienhans, CTO August 2016.
Hybrid Buffer Pool The Good, the Bad and the Ugly
Designing Database Solutions for SQL Server
Presentation transcript:

Clint Kunz Data Platform Technology Specialist

The SQL Server Customer Advisory Team (SQL CAT) represents the customer-facing resources from the SQL Server Product Group. SQL CAT is comprised of product and solution experts that regularly engage in the largest, most complex, and most unique customer deployments worldwide.

The Customer Experience (CX) Design Wins Program is how the Microsoft Business Platform Division identifies and invests in strategic and large-scale customer projects with challenging, unique, and complex applications running on the Microsoft platform.

CategoryMetric Largest single database70 TB Largest table20 TB Biggest total data 1 application88 PB Highest database transactions per second 1 db (from Perfmon) 130,000 Fastest I/O subsystem in production (SQLIO 64k buffer) 18 GB/sec Fastest “real time” cube5 sec latency data load for 1TB30 minutes Largest cube12 TB

Mission Data High-Volume VLDBCritical HA/DR WarehouseOLTP > 30,000 DB tx/Second 100% uptime (2008) 100% uptime (2009) 180M incremental fact rows/day 7x24x365 Synchronous Mirroring Solution >15B tx/yr > peta-byte ≈ 1 trillion rows Asynch Mirroring > 400 miles < 60 sec. recovery >1 peta-byte >10B rows in 1 table >80GB daily growth >50 TB by end of 2010 >90GB daily growth Critical operations at > 2200 facilities Critical operations with > 15,000 users Mission Critical database > 4 TB Critical operations with > 1,000,000,000 tx/day Large U.S. Financial Organization Mission Critical table > 1.9 billion rows COMING SOON! (10+1 Clusters) Centipede 490TB 9 data nodes 70GB daily growth <= 3s query response (80%) 700 million rows/day Incremental growth 5TB Analysis Services data 50TB federated environment > 3,000 tx/Second > 2B CLR calculations/day 12.4M users (2.7M regular) > 23k batch requests/sec > 125K tx/second < 50ms latency Large U.S. Financial Organization 4.4M concurrent users 130M monthly users SAP | geo-cluster > 5 miles No Data Loss | No Down Time SQL Server Proof Points

World’s biggest publicly listed online gaming platform World’s leading provider of online Sports Betting One of the largest Poker networks Comprehensive range of Payment Service Providing Integrated gaming portal - 22 languages, 25 core markets More than 20 million registered customers 1,500 employees bwin builds on the strengths of the web in order to tie responsibility and gaming 15 million page views and up to 980,000 users a day

DB size of the benchmark is about 800GB NEC Express core to host SQL Server. App servers are scale-out could be consolidated on few high end machines like DL980 or spread out on lower cost servers. Transactions/sec 5203 tps –business transactions. SQL Server transactions are much lower as they bundle multiple biz trans in single database tran. Clustering used for high availability. Log Shipping for Disaster Recovery. Repl is used in some deployments as way of reporting

HA Technology Review No Data Loss (RPO=0) Failover UnitAuto Failover (RTO) InstDBTab + + ** ReadMult- iple Write * * * Solutions Log Shipping DBMSync Async Cluster Transactional Replication Peer-Peer Replication RPOFailover Redundancy and Utilization Hard-ware App Perf Impact Manag- eability Low HighLow High***Low *** Low High Low High Cost * Database Mirroring and Log Shipping can provide point in time read capability using STANDBY or database snapshots respectively ** Database Mirroring provides fastest failover to hot secondary *** Depends on SAN technology

Disk Subsystem Server NIC Memory Network SQL File Layout HBA The key is to build a Balanced System without bottlenecks SQL Server is only part of the equation. Eco system needs to scale.

Memory LP 0 LP 1LP 2LP 3 LP 4 LP 5LP 6LP 7 Front side bus contention increases w/ higher #CPUs Symmetric Multiprocessor Architecture Non-Uniform Memory Access Local Memory Access Foreign Memory Access Foreign memory access > local memory access

PDW Appliance Database Servers Control Nodes Active / Passive Landing Zone Backup Node Storage Nodes Spare Database Server Dual Fiber Channel Management Servers Compute RackControl Rack Compute Nodes Dual Infiniband Example Based on HP Architecture Compute Nodes: HP DL380 G6 HP MSA